I am totally thrilled by these colours! :D No postprocessing but colour filters applied to the camera for the shootings. The setting: A roll of Kodak Gold 200 in my dear old Yashica FR 1 set on 400 ASA for both exposures, a graveyard with plenty of stunning sculptures, some colourful flowers and a lot of sunshine :)
